What is a Digital Nomad Visa?

A Digital Nomad Visa allows remote workers to live in a foreign country while earning income from outside that country. Unlike traditional work permits, it does not require a local employer.

Basic Requirements:

  • Proof of stable remote income
  • Valid health insurance
  • Clean criminal record
  • Minimum monthly earnings threshold

Country-Wise Digital Nomad Visa Costs (2026)

Country Visa Cost Income Requirement Duration
Portugal $150–$500 $3,000/month 1–2 years
Spain $250–$700 $2,500/month 1 year
UAE $287–$611 $3,500/month 1 year
Malaysia $200–$500 $2,200/month 1–2 years
Croatia $100–$300 $2,000/month 1 year

Hidden Costs You Should Know

Many applicants only focus on visa fees, but additional expenses include:

  • Flight tickets
  • Accommodation deposits
  • Visa agent service charges
  • Tax advisory fees
  • Residency registration costs

These hidden costs can add anywhere from $500 to $3,000 depending on the country.
